AI Summary

  • Adds a new definition of "wild game" to Hawaii Revised Statutes Section 145D-1 as non-domesticated species of animals used for food, excluding poultry, livestock, seafood, and freshwater nongame fish, but including deer.

  • Expands the definition of "donor" to include persons who donate wild game without remuneration to charitable, religious, or nonprofit organizations.

  • Expands the definition of "food product" to include wild game.

  • Adds wild game donations to the liability exceptions in Section 145D-2, provided the good-faith donor reasonably believes the wild game is fit for human consumption.

  • Modifies the definition of "donor" in Section 145D-2(e) to allow donation of wild game the entity reasonably believes is fit for human consumption, exempt from facility preparation and food safety inspection requirements that apply to other foods.
